NewSoundWorld's next monthly concert will be given by the Amstel Quartet and Maria McGarry on 16 May.

Amstel Quartet photographed by Marco Borggreve.

Amstel Quartet are a Dutch saxophone ensemble renowned for their wide repertoire across notated and popular music. The Quartet will perform a concert of Irish and Dutch new music with in the Kevin Barry Room of the National Concert Hall on 16 May at 8.30pm.

The concert is part of the NewSoundWorlds monthly series curated by composer Siobhán Cleary, and features a guest appearance by pianist Maria McGarry, who will perform Cleary’s Conachlann with the Amstel Quartet. Cleary will discuss the techniques behind the piece. Jane O’Leary’s riverrun, Ian Wilson’s her charms invited, Otto Ketting’s Close Harmony, Fant de Kanter’s FEINT, and Albert van Veenendaal’s Minor Incidents, the last two of these being world premieres, are also on the programme.
